Output 783266ea38c8419242903cdfd0152cca6709f3b5cb48ee0d3eaddbbbe5ad2973:0

value
527729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fe30bc5b87a6bb30c505bb867b8ed66a55fdf79 OP_EQUAL
address
37WpV4UWx1vL28Nnr8CCkKMFfVUJjwtJYx
transaction
783266ea38c8419242903cdfd0152cca6709f3b5cb48ee0d3eaddbbbe5ad2973
spent
true